I am not really crazy about evening races but this was for a great cause and put on by a group of great women  Grunt Girl Racing, on schedule today was 7 mile tempo run which I skipped this ,morning with the hope of running this race, puke or bust, well neither happen but came close.

After an all day treat of rain, the weather held out and it was perfect fro the race even the bugs cooperated, the course was well marked and there were volunteers at most to the confusing point to help. The course is pretty deceiving, it looks flat but it had some nice rolling hills which you hit when you turn a corner. I ran the whole race with Stephe which was interesting since I have never ran with him before but he was a great running partner. The dark came on fast so our only goal was to finish the race without using our lamps you we really had to keep moving.
